What is a Social Media Manager?
The SMM: a newly known profession
The Social Media Manager (SMM) is a relatively new profession that emerged with the rise of social networks such as Facebook, LinkedIn, Instagram, etc. The person in this role has the primary mission of a company's digital communication strategy

Therefore, it is the responsibility of the SMM to develop and implement a marketing strategy tailored to the company on social media , produce good content, conduct data analysis, etc. In other words, the SMM is responsible for the company's image and reputation , as well as the quality of its services and products on the internet and on social networks.
Is there a difference between a Social Media Manager (SMM) and a Community Manager (CM)?
There is a distinction between a Social Media Manager (SMM) and a Community Manager (CM). While the SMM company 's digital communication strategy , the CM executes and implements that strategy. The CM is in direct contact with subscribers (or followers) to build strong relationships with the community and is seen as an ambassador for the company.
Social Media Manager and Community Manager are therefore two complementary roles . However, in small businesses, the SMM and CM positions tend to be held by a single person .

The roles and responsibilities of the Social Media Manager
The Social Media Manager encompasses several missions and responsibilities. However, they can be summarized in three points.

Define a relevant social media strategy
First, the SMM must define various strategies (marketing and editorial) to improve the company's image, reputation, and visibility online and on social media. To do this, they must collaborate with the company's marketing department.
The first step will be to identify the target audience and their needs . Next, the company will social networks and on which it will be present (YouTube, LinkedIn, Pinterest, Facebook, Twitter, etc.). Finally, it is essential to continuously analyze the company's position on these platforms in order to adapt its strategies to the evolving social web.
Implement the action plan
The Social Media Manager is responsible for the company's activities in the digital world . Therefore, their primary responsibility is to publish relevant and useful content using various methods such as newsjacking and storytelling . This content should encourage followers to become potential customers and foster customer loyalty.
It is also the responsibility of the Marketing Management Team (SMM) to conceive and organize the communication and advertising campaigns . The aim is to promote the services and products offered by the company as much as possible.
Thus, SMM will optimize search engine rankings using techniques such as Social Media Optimization (SMO) . As for advertising, SMM must master the advertising platforms of social networks, such as TikTok Business, Facebook Ads, Twitter Ads, etc.
Monitor the progress of executed actions
After these steps, the Social Media Manager must ensure that the actions taken have a positive impact on the online community Google Analytics are available for this purpose .
These data analyses are essential, as they allow us to measure user engagement and assess the effectiveness of published content. They will also guide future actions and strategies for social media marketing (SMM) to better reach customers and meet their needs.
What training is required to become a Social Media Manager?

The job of a Social Media Manager is far from simple. It's complex and, above all, very demanding. Obviously, an SMM must master social media . Furthermore, they must also be skilled in marketing and communication. Therefore, training is essential to becoming a good SMM.
Many companies recruit graduates from business or marketing schools , as well as those with degrees in communication or journalism . A Social Media Manager (SMM) position is accessible with a bachelor's degree (3 years of higher education), but a master's degree (5 years of higher education) is recommended.
In addition to degrees, companies such as Orange particularly value people with personal experiences related to social networks .
"Regardless of your background, even if it's an engineering school, you need to stay informed about current events and gain your own experience with social media ."
Amandine Dalmasso, social media manager at Orange
This is accompanied by personal skills that recruiters find essential: SEO skills, interpersonal skills, leadership, copywriting , etc.
